Hatton to Rhymney by train

A train trip from Hatton to Rhymney takes about 5hrs 28 mins on average, covering roughly 78 miles (125 kilometres). With around 13 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£24.00,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Hatton to Rhymney start from as little as £24.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Hatton to Rhymney start from £82.90 one way, or £84.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Hatton to Rhymney are available for £92.00 one way, or £137.80 return

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Hatton Train Station may not be the most equipped in terms of facilities, but what it offers is simplicity and the charm of a rural railway station. For ticketing, there's no traditional ticket office, but you can easily collect tickets from the available ticket machines. Unfortunately, the station does not boast accessible ticket machines, so be prepared to have your ticket needs sorted in advance if accessibility is a concern.

There is no staff help available on-site, making it essential for passengers to be self-reliant or to plan ahead if assistance is needed. In case of any urgent queries or needs, a customer help point is available. CCTV is operational, providing a bit of extra peace of mind for safety-conscious travelers.

Accessibility is somewhat limited, with step-free access available only to Platform 1, primarily for those headed towards London. If you're traveling with mobility considerations, it's crucial to plan for accessibility, as there are no ramps for train access, and the waiting room facilities are non-existent.

Amenities and Services

For those looking to relax or grab a bite before or after their journey, it's important to note that Hatton Station does not currently offer any refreshment facilities, shops, or ATMs. However, it's a great place to cycle to if you live nearby—with 12 bicycle storage spaces on Platform 1. While the storage isn't sheltered, the presence of CCTV adds an element of security.

Parking is quite competitive, with 48 spaces available free of charge, including one accessible space. Although it might lack high-end facilities, it allows travelers the flexibility to park their vehicles while they board their train.

Transport Links from Hatton

When it comes to moving onward from Hatton, this station connects you with more than just railways. The station provides details on its bus services through printable guides, which can help you plan your local transport connections efficiently.

In situations where rail services are disrupted, mini-buses serve to bridge transport gaps. Unfortunately, these may not cater to passengers with mobility impediments, so it’s always a good idea to arrange alternatives or ask for assistance via the Passenger Help Point to access taxis to nearby amenities.

Facilities and Amenities at Rhymney Station

While there is no traditional ticket office available at Rhymney train station, passengers can easily purchase and collect tickets from accessible ticket machines on-site. These machines accept debit and credit cards, simplifying the ticketing process for all. Moreover, the station is equipped with smartcard validators and an induction loop for those requiring hearing assistance.

For accessibility, Rhymney station stands proudly in category A, offering step-free access throughout, including onto platform areas. There are help points to assist passengers, featuring departure and arrival screens as well as voice announcements. While there is no waiting room or lavatory facilities, passengers can find a seating area where they can comfortably await their journey. CCTV surveillance also ensures a safer travel environment.

Transport Links and Onward Travel

Rhymney station connects seamlessly with other modes of transport. Stagecoach Red and White operate bus services to Ashvale, with the bus stop conveniently located at the station front. In times of railway service disruption, a rail replacement bus service is also available.
